Join our team as a Senior IFRS Expert!

Senior IFRS expert will be joining Luminor IFRS Competence team, which acts as a trusted advisor to Group Finance Division for accounting and IFRS compliance related matters, works closely with other divisions helping to improve the control environment and ensures smooth external audit processes.
What You Will Do:
Interact with stakeholders at all levels of the group as an expert and consult and coach product owners and other stakeholders on international financial reporting standards (IFRS) and international accounting standards (IAS) requirements and high-level accounting schemes
Contribute to the interim and annual financial statements preparation process ensuring compliance with the reporting requirements as well as enhancing the disclosures
Monitor regulatory requirements related to accounting and IFRS with the aim to determine the potential impact on financial statements
Coordinate implementation of relevant changes into daily accounting and regulatory reporting processes due to revised regulatory and IFRS requirements
Prepare accounting schemas for banking products based on the IFRS requirements and specifics of banking chart of accounts
Strengthen financial statements information control environment, propose solutions and follow up that the appropriate actions are taken by the stakeholders
Develop internal regulations and documentation for accounting and public financial reporting processes
Contribute and coordinate different accounting and financial process improvement related projects
Collaborate with external auditors performing a statutory audit of the Bank
What We Expect:
BSc degree in economics, banking, finance, accounting or business administration
“Can-do” approach and “eye for detail”
Expertise and experience applying IFRS and IAS standards
Proficiency in preparing annual statutory reports
Advanced MS Excel skills
Expertise in documentation of accounting regulations and guidelines
Experience in optimizing the control environment
Ability to adapt and respond to changing work situations
Ability to collaborate efficiently with others, creating a positive team split
English language working proficiency (oral and written) due to working on the Pan-Baltic level
Would be considered as an advantage:
Banking background
Experience with FINREP or relevant regulatory reporting
Relevant qualifications or studying towards such as ACCA or CFA
What We Offer:
Flexibility. Flexible working hours, Hybrid work, and the possibility to work from anywhere in the EU, Iceland, Switzerland, and the UK (in total 90 days per year)
International teams. Teams that go outside Pan-Baltic borders, where people value challenging work together with good humor and having fun
More vacation. Additional weeks of vacation are available to all employees who have been in the company for 1 year or more
Volunteer time off. We care about giving back to society, therefore, you will get additional days off for volunteering purposes
Paid leave. We are proud of our employees who are participating in military training. Therefore, Luminor offers 30 fully paid calendar days for military training every year
Health benefits. A competitive benefits package in addition to your salary that includes health insurance after the first 3 months pass in all three Baltic states, as well as Health days in case of your absence due to sickness without a doctor’s note needed
Wellbeing. Access to tools and resources that help you feel good and be productive at work and in life
Professional growth. Internal and external training programs, workshops, conferences, online training, etc.
Special Offer for Luminor products & services. Enjoy special offers & pricing for products and services provided by Luminor
Gross salary. 3260 – 4800 EUR/month, which is to be determined depending on your level of experience and competencies

About Luminor Group
Luminor is the leading independent bank in the Baltics and the third-largest provider of financial services in our region. We serve the financial needs of individuals, families, and companies. Just like our home markets of Estonia, Latvia, and Lithuania we are young, dynamic, and forward looking.
Luminor has a strong and capable team that is committed to achieving our strategic objectives. We are dedicated to supporting sustainable growth in the Baltic region by providing a long-term commitment to businesses and individuals.
